Top Gainers: The Rise of New Favorites
We've seen some incredible price jumps across various sets, but today's winners are truly making waves:
* Play! Prize Pack Series 1 (+337.3%): This set has been a fan favorite since its release, and it's clear that collectors just can't get enough of those exclusive Prize Packs. The rarity and exclusivity of these packs have driven up demand, making them highly sought after.
* Raichu [Reverse] #26 (+285.9%): Electric-type enthusiasts, rejoice! Raichu is a fan favorite, and its Reverse Holo variant has become a must-have for many collectors. The recent boost in price can be attributed to the growing popularity of Pokémon 10th Anniversary celebrations.
* Butterfree [1st Edition] #66 (+274.5%): This card's beauty and rarity have made it a coveted addition to any collection. Its recent price surge can be linked to the increased demand for first-edition cards, which often drive up prices due to their scarcity.
Notable Losers: Cards That Fell Off the Radar
While some cards are soaring in value, others have taken a hit:
* Morpeko #9 (-85.3%): Once a hot favorite, Morpeko's price has dropped significantly, leaving collectors wondering what went wrong.
* Bidoof [Reverse Holo] #59 (-68.5%): This card was once highly prized, but its recent drop might be due to the abundance of Reverse Holos available on the market.
